Logistics Firms and Logistics Services 7.5 credits

Course content

This course introduces the theoretical foundations of logistics firms and covers the following themes: different types of logistics firms, the roles of logistics firms in supply chain management, knowledge and value creating by logistics firms, networks of logistics firms, logistics firms and innovation, and strategies of logistics firms. The course also trains the participant in analysing real life cases. **Connection to Research and Practice** The course draws on academic literature beyond the fields of logistics to also incorporate insights in innovation, digitalisation and sustainability. During the course, students will visit a logistics fim and learn of the practical challenges they are currently facing. Students will develop solutions to these problems and will have the opportunity to pitch these solutions. The best pitches will be selected and presented to this firm.
